Glasgow School of Art
contributes
£53 million
to the UK economy.
↓
Contributes
£38 million
to the local economy.
↓
This is part of the estimated
£1,400 million
contributed by higher education to the city of Glasgow.
↓
It directly employs 450 people.
↓
But it actually creates 697 local jobs.
↓
And in total it generates 979 UK jobs.
↓
There are 2,290 students.
↓
It also supports 68 other organisations through knowledge exchange.

Note: all employment figures presented are Full-Time Equivalents. This means that part-time workers are counted pro-rata based on the proportion of full-time hours that they work. This enables a common currency to be established, which adjusts for working hours of staff across universities as well as of other workers.
